 BALTIMORE — A number thought by many to be unlucky proved very lucky for thousands of Maryland Lottery players over the weekend.
As a result of Saturday’s Pick 3 drawing of 6-6-6, payout from the lottery more than tripled the amount wagered.
“When triples are drawn, we almost always pay out more than we brought in, which makes them very popular with our Pick 3 players,” Lottery
Director Buddy Roogow said. “They’re less popular, however, with our accountants.”

Many people believe 616 is actually the number of Satan, not 666
www.csad.ox.ac.uk...
16 ("six hundred and sixteen", or "six hundred sixteen" in American English) is believed by some Christians to have been the original Number
of the Beast in the Book of Revelation in the Christian Bible. Different early versions of the Book of Revelation gave different numbers, and 666 had
been widely accepted as the original number. In 2005, however, a fragment of papyrus was revealed, containing the earliest known version of that part
of the Book of Revelation discussing the Number of the Beast. It gave the number as 616, suggesting that this may have been the original.
